WEST BRADENTON, FL-The developers of the Long Bar Pointe project were scheduled to meet with Manatee County commissioners today to pitch for zone changes and exemptions from some environmental regulations.

Long Bar Pointe, being proposed by developers Carlos Beruff and Larry Lieberman, involves the construction of 1,086 single-family homes, 1,587 low-rise, multi-family units, 844 high-rise, multi-family units, as well as a 300-room hotel, two retail centers and a convention center, according to the Sarasota Herald Tribune.

The project would be built on a 463-acre site located southwest of El Conquistador Parkway, where State Road 70 and 75th Street West meet. See story in the Sarasota Herald Tribune.
